首页 百度AI文章正文

提升网站性能,快速诊断及优化方式全解析

百度AI 2026年05月17日 23:46 5 admin

在当今这个数字化时代,网站不仅是企业展示自身形象和产品的窗口,更是与用户互动、实现商业目标的重要平台,随着互联网的快速发展和用户对网站体验要求的日益提升,网站的性能问题成为了影响用户体验和业务发展的关键因素之一,对网站进行快速诊断及优化显得尤为重要,本文将深入探讨如何通过一系列科学的 *** 和工具,对网站进行快速诊断并实施有效的优化策略,以提升其性能和用户体验。

一、网站性能诊断的重要性

网站性能的优劣直接关系到用户的访问速度、页面加载时间以及整体使用体验,一个响应慢、加载时间长的网站不仅会降低用户的满意度和忠诚度,还会导致高跳出率和低转化率,进而影响企业的品牌形象和业务发展,对网站进行定期的性能诊断和优化是确保其稳定、高效运行的重要手段。

二、快速诊断工具与技巧

1、使用专业工具进行诊断

Google PageSpeed Insights:Google提供的免费工具,可以分析网站的移动和桌面版加载速度,并提供优化建议。

Pingdom Website Speed Test:提供详细的网站性能报告,包括加载时间、资源加载情况等,帮助用户识别性能瓶颈。

WebPageTest:一个更全面的网站性能测试工具,支持全球多个地点的测试,能够详细记录网站的加载过程并提供改进建议。

2、代码级诊断

查看源代码:通过浏览器的开发者工具(如Chrome DevTools),可以查看网页的HTML、CSS、JavaScript代码,分析是否存在冗余代码、大文件或不当的脚本调用等问题。

使用Profiler工具:对于JavaScript密集型网站,可以使用Chrome DevTools中的Profiler工具来分析脚本执行时间和函数调用情况,找出性能瓶颈。

3、服务器与 *** 诊断

服务器响应时间:检查服务器的响应时间,确保服务器没有过载或配置不当的问题。

提升网站性能,快速诊断及优化方式全解析

*** 延迟:使用 *** 诊断工具(如traceroute)检查 *** 延迟和丢包情况,确保 *** 连接稳定。

三、常见问题及优化策略

1、优化图片和资源

- 压缩图片:使用工具如TinyPNG或ImageOptim对图片进行压缩,减少文件大小而不影响视觉效果。

- 启用懒加载:对于非首屏内容,采用懒加载技术,提高首屏加载速度。

- 使用CDN:通过内容分发 *** (CDN)加速资源加载,减少 *** 延迟。

2、优化前端代码

- 减少HTTP请求:合并CSS和JavaScript文件,使用CSS预处理器(如Sass)和JavaScript模块化技术(如ES6 Modules)来减少请求数量。

- 移除不必要的脚本和样式:定期审查并移除未使用的脚本和样式文件。

- 利用缓存:合理设置HTTP缓存头,减少不必要的资源请求。

3、数据库优化

- 查询优化:定期审查数据库查询语句,使用索引、优化查询逻辑来减少查询时间。

- 数据库缓存:利用数据库缓存机制(如MySQL的查询缓存)来减少数据库负载。

- 定期维护:定期清理无用数据、优化表结构等,保持数据库性能。

4、服务器与 *** 优化

- 升级硬件:根据网站流量和需求升级服务器硬件,如CPU、内存和存储。

- 使用负载均衡:通过负载均衡技术分散服务器负载,提高网站的稳定性和可用性。

- DNS优化:选择合适的DNS服务商和解析策略,减少DNS查询时间。

四、持续监控与维护

网站性能优化是一个持续的过程,而非一蹴而就的任务,为了确保网站始终保持更佳状态,需要实施以下措施:

定期检查:定期使用上述工具和 *** 对网站进行性能检查,及时发现并解决问题。

用户反馈:重视用户反馈,通过调查问卷、用户反馈等方式了解用户对网站性能的满意度,并据此进行优化。

A/B测试:对于重要的优化措施,可以通过A/B测试来评估其效果,确保决策的准确性。

备份与恢复:定期备份网站数据和配置,确保在出现问题时能够迅速恢复服务。

安全检查:定期进行安全检查,防止因安全漏洞导致的性能下降或服务中断。

标签: 网站性能优化 快速诊断工具

上海衡基裕网络科技有限公司www.xidiai.com,网络热门最火问答,网络技术服务,技术服务,技术开发,技术交流,如何创建一个网站?初学者的分步指南.com博客 备案号:沪ICP备2023039794号 内容仅供参考 本站内容均来源于网络,如有侵权,请联系我们删除QQ:597817868